Sorry! JavaScript is disabled in your browser. To get the best user experience on our website you should enable it.

Business Listings - car bike rack

Sort by
  • Rack Strap Go
    (310) 632-4868
    6953 Lake Ave, Long Beach, California, 90805, USA
    We're excited about biking and wish to offer you using the info you have to transfer your bikes within the most efficient and secure wa.....

    Listed In : Shopping

    View Details